American Baptist minister and civil rights activist Clarence LaVaughn Franklin. . The institution would become the primary location for the city's Civil Rights Movement. That same year, Franklin also sang the national anthem at the Democratic National Convention in Chicago, during a tumultuous political campaign and a year marked by civil unrest, protests, police violence and assassinations. Her Baptist minister father was the organiser behind the 1963 Detroit Walk to Freedom - the largest-ever demonstration for civil rights in the US until the March on Washington later that year, when the Reverend Martin Luther King Jr made his "I have a dream" speech. Aretha Louise Franklin (March 25, 1942 – August 16, 2018) was an American singer, songwriter, actress, pianist, and civil rights activist. Q. Franklin, pastor of the New Bethel Baptist Church in Detroit and a minister who marched with Martin Luther King Jr.. C.L. Franklin began her career as a child singing gospel at New Bethel Baptist Church in Detroit, Michigan , where her father C. L. Franklin was a minister. Her hit recording “Respect” became an anthem of the civil rights struggle and of the nascent women’s movement. Her rendition of the Otis Redding song “Respect” became an undeniable anthem of empowerment for African-Americans and women. The Queen of Soul remained a prominent face - and voice - for African American civil rights throughout her life.
